Will AI replace line cooks?

AI and robotics can automate repetitive assembly in fast food, but the fine motor skills and sensory adjustments required in a busy kitchen are hard to replicate. Most mid-to-high-end restaurants will continue to rely on human intuition for flavor and heat management.

Why AI struggles to replace this job

  • Robots struggle with the nuanced sensory feedback needed to judge food doneness by smell, touch, and taste.
  • The cramped and fast-paced environment of a commercial kitchen is difficult for bulky robotic arms to navigate.
  • Varying ingredient shapes, sizes, and textures require fine motor adaptability that current robotics lack.
  • AI cannot easily innovate or make split-second creative substitutions when specific ingredients are unavailable.

Tasks AI could automate

  • Precise timing of fryers and simple boiling operations.
  • Repetitive vegetable chopping and high-volume ingredient prep.
  • Automatic temperature logging for food safety compliance.
  • Inventory tracking and automated reordering of staple ingredients.

The 10-year outlook

Job growth is expected to stay positive as dining out remains a popular social activity. While automation will handle more prep work, skilled line cooks will be valued for their ability to manage complex menus and quality control.

How much do line cooks earn?

The US median salary for a line cook is about $34,300 per year, with projected employment growth of +6% over the next decade (faster than average).
